Transaction 5d0e22262130545682719c52e0504991d54e344ef3dc49e3705dacbb04f3a88d

1 Input
2 Outputs
  • 5d0e22262130545682719c52e0504991d54e344ef3dc49e3705dacbb04f3a88d:0
  • value  661352382
    address  1253ATTJuumuNhZ3PmQLKpF745qUxnxpqZ
  • 5d0e22262130545682719c52e0504991d54e344ef3dc49e3705dacbb04f3a88d:1
  • value  5729574
    address  3MVsJNMn4UQoE5EevD3RRoKMrF52KVf7YJ